Última atualização: 2025-10-18T11:43:27.881Z UTC
Gráfico mostrando o declínio progressivo da adoção do jQuery frente à ascensão dos padrões web nativos
Introdução: O ponto de virada histórico do jQuery
O ano de 2025 marca um ponto de virada decisivo na história do desenvolvimento web frontend. O jQuery, antes indispensável para resolver problemas de compatibilidade entre navegadores, vê seu ecossistema declinar frente à maturidade dos padrões web nativos. Esta transformação é explicada por vários fatores técnicos e estratégicos que analisamos em detalhes.
Análise do mercado e contexto atual
Contexto do mercado (últimos 7 dias)
Os dados de uso mostram uma queda contínua da participação de mercado do jQuery em novos projetos web. Segundo as estatísticas da W3Techs, o jQuery era usado por 77,3% de todos os sites web em janeiro de 2025, mas este número diminuiu regularmente desde então. A análise das tendências recentes revela que esta diminuição acelerou-se nos últimos trimestres, com uma redução particularmente notável em projetos empresariais e aplicações de grande escala.
Principais fatores do declínio:
- Amadurecimento das alternativas nativas nos navegadores
- Padronização das implementações JavaScript
- Mudança cultural para soluções integradas
- Prioridade para desempenho e segurança
A erosão da base de usuários do jQuery explica-se principalmente pelo amadurecimento das alternativas nativas. Os navegadores modernos atingiram um nível de padronização e compatibilidade que torna os polyfills do jQuery supérfluos para a maioria dos casos de uso.
Reações estratégicas dos principais atores
Posicionamento dos gigantes tecnológicos
Google: Continua promovendo Progressive Web Apps e APIs web modernas em sua documentação Chrome Dev, com ênfase particular no desempenho e experiência do usuário. A empresa reduziu sistematicamente suas referências ao jQuery em seus guias de desenvolvimento em favor dos padrões nativos.
Mozilla: Coloca ênfase nos padrões web nativos em sua documentação MDN Web Docs, destacando as vantagens em termos de desempenho, segurança e manutenibilidade. A organização reestruturou seus recursos educacionais para refletir a prioridade dada às tecnologias nativas.
Microsoft: Favorece o uso de frameworks modernos como React e Angular em suas ferramentas de desenvolvimento, particularmente no Visual Studio Code e serviços Azure. A empresa depreciou progressivamente o suporte específico ao jQuery em suas plataformas cloud.
Benchmark mostrando ganhos de desempenho com APIs web modernas
Perspectivas técnicas e especializadas
Análise das vantagens técnicas
> "O jQuery desempenhou um papel crucial na história da web, mas os navegadores modernos integraram a maioria de suas funcionalidades diretamente nos padrões JavaScript" - John Resig, criador do jQuery (declaração histórica)
Esta perspectiva é corroborada pelas observações dos analistas de mercado que notam que a proposta de valor do jQuery erodiu-se progressivamente com a harmonização das implementações JavaScript entre os diferentes navegadores.
Vantagens técnicas das alternativas:
- Melhor desempenho de execução
- Redução do tamanho dos bundles
- Integração nativa com o ecossistema JavaScript
- Manutenção simplificada
- Melhor segurança
Métricas e dados-chave do mercado
Tabela comparativa dos indicadores
| Métrica | Valor atual | Tendência | Detalhes adicionais |
|----------|----------------|----------|-------------------------|
| Uso do jQuery em novos projetos | < 20% | ↓ Declínio acelerado | A queda é particularmente marcada em aplicações móveis e projetos empresariais |
| Sites usando jQuery | ~70% | ↓ Declínio lento | A taxa de abandono permanece moderada devido à base instalada existente |
| Suporte de navegadores nativos | > 95% | ↑ Estável | Cobertura quase universal das funcionalidades equivalentes ao jQuery |
| Tempo de carregamento médio | Redução de 30-40% com alternativas nativas | ↑ Melhoria | Medições comparativas em casos de uso idênticos |
| Manutenção de projetos jQuery | Custos aumentando 15-25% | ↑ Degradação | Devido à raridade de competências e à complexidade crescente |
Estas métricas ilustram a transformação profunda da paisagem tecnológica frontend. A diminuição da adoção em novos projetos reflete uma decisão estratégica consciente das equipes de desenvolvimento.
Evolução histórica e segmentação do mercado
Tendência histórica e análise setorial
Evolução histórica:
- jQuery atingiu pico de uso em 2025 com mais de 80% de penetração
- Representa o apogeu de sua influência no ecossistema web
- Transição progressiva para padrões nativos
Segmentação do mercado:
- Adoção rápida em startups e projetos greenfield
- Transição mais lenta em empresas legacy
- Prioridade para aplicações críticas e móveis
Vantagens técnicas detalhadas das alternativas
Comparação funcional aprofundada
Vantagens técnicas das APIs modernas:
- Fetch API substitui $.ajax() com melhor desempenho
- querySelector e classList substituem os seletores jQuery
- Integração nativa com o ecossistema JavaScript contemporâneo
- Melhor segurança e manutenibilidade
Exemplos concretos de migração:
- Substituição de `$('.element')` por `document.querySelector('.element')`
- Uso de `fetch()` em vez de `$.ajax()` para requisições HTTP
- Gestão de eventos com `addEventListener()` em vez de `.on()`
Tendências da comunidade:
- Adoção crescente de React, Vue e Angular
- Preferência por abordagens baseadas em componentes
- Arquiteturas modulares e micro-frontends
- Foco em desempenho e UX
Processo de migração estratégica
Guia prático de transição
Processo de migração de aplicações legacy para tecnologias modernas
Etapas recomendadas para migração:
- Auditoria completa do código existente
- Identificação das dependências críticas
- Planejamento progressivo da migração
- Testes rigorosos em cada etapa
- Formação das equipes nas novas tecnologias
Recomendações práticas para desenvolvedores
Ações concretas conforme os contextos
Para projetos existentes:
- Avaliar a necessidade de migração para soluções modernas
- Priorizar aplicações críticas onde desempenho e segurança são essenciais
- Planejar migrações progressivas com testes rigorosos
Para novos projetos:
- Adotar padrões nativos e frameworks contemporâneos
- Investir na formação das equipes
- Alinhar com roadmaps tecnológicos dos navegadores
- Privilegiar soluções integradas e performáticas
Guia de migração técnica detalhado
Exemplos de código para transição
Migração dos seletores:
// Código antigo jQuery
$('.ma-classe').hide();
$('#mon-id').addClass('active');
// Novo código nativo
document.querySelector('.ma-classe').style.display = 'none';
document.getElementById('mon-id').classList.add('active');
Migração das requisições AJAX:
// Código antigo jQuery
$.ajax({
url: '/api/data',
method: 'GET',
success: function(data) {
console.log(data);
}
});
// Novo código nativo
fetch('/api/data')
.then(response => response.json())
.then(data => console.log(data));
Impacto no ecossistema frontend
Consequências para a indústria
Efeitos no emprego e competências:
- Demanda crescente por desenvolvedores dominando padrões nativos
- Declínio progressivo de cargos especializados apenas em jQuery
- Necessidade de formação contínua para equipes existentes
Impacto em ferramentas e serviços:
- Adaptação de IDEs e ferramentas de desenvolvimento
- Evolução de serviços cloud e hospedagem
- Transformação de ofertas de formação e certificação
Estratégias de migração avançadas
Abordagens para projetos complexos
Migração progressiva:
- Identificar módulos mais críticos para migração
- Criar wrappers nativos em torno de funcionalidades jQuery existentes
- Migrar por componentes em vez de funcionalidades isoladas
- Implementar testes automatizados para garantir estabilidade
Ferramentas de ajuda à migração:
- Analisadores de código para identificar dependências jQuery
- Scripts de conversão automática para casos simples
- Documentação de padrões de migração específicos
- Benchmarks de desempenho antes/depois da migração
Casos práticos de migração bem-sucedida
Estudos de caso reais
Projeto e-commerce legacy:
- Situação inicial: Aplicação jQuery de 50.000 linhas de código
- Problemas identificados: Tempo de carregamento > 5s, manutenção complexa
- Solução implementada: Migração progressiva para React
- Resultados obtidos: Tempo de carregamento reduzido para 1,2s, manutenção simplificada em 60%
Aplicação SaaS empresarial:
- Contexto: Migração forçada por obsolescência técnica
- Abordagem: Migração por componentes com testes automatizados
- Benefícios: Redução de custos de manutenção de 45%, melhoria de desempenho
Tabela comparativa dos frameworks modernos
Alternativas contemporâneas ao jQuery
| Framework | Tipo | Vantagens principais | Casos de uso recomendados |
|-----------|------|---------------------|-------------------------|
| React | Biblioteca UI | Componentes reutilizáveis, ecossistema rico | Aplicações complexas, interfaces dinâmicas |
| Vue.js | Framework progressivo | Curva de aprendizagem suave, documentação excelente | Projetos de todos os tamanhos, equipes iniciantes |
| Angular | Framework completo | Arquitetura robusta, ferramentas integradas | Aplicações empresariais, projetos de grande escala |
| Svelte | Compilador | Sem runtime, desempenho ótimo | Aplicações leves, restrições de desempenho |
Conclusão: O futuro do desenvolvimento frontend
O declínio do jQuery em 2025 não é um fim, mas uma evolução natural do ecossistema web. Os padrões nativos e os frameworks modernos oferecem hoje soluções mais performáticas, mais seguras e melhor integradas. Para os desenvolvedores, esta transição representa uma oportunidade de adotar práticas mais modernas e melhorar a qualidade de suas aplicações.
Fontes e referências técnicas
W3Techs — 2025-01-15 - Estatísticas de uso do jQuery para websites
Mozilla MDN — 2025-10-12 - Funcionalidades modernas do JavaScript substituindo a funcionalidade do jQuery
Google Chrome Dev — 2025-10-15 - Progressive Web Apps e capacidades web modernas
Nota: Os desenvolvimentos específicos do período 2025-10-11 – 2025-10-18 confirmam as tendências estabelecidas sem trazer elementos disruptivos. Este artigo baseia-se em dados verificados e observações setoriais recentes.
